How To Increase Carbohydrate Absorption After Training

Optimizing carbohydrate absorption post-training is necessary so that you can burn more calories the next time you exercise.

Unfortunately, many fitness hopefuls do not know how to do this.

Thus, here is how to optimize carbohydrate absorption post-training:

1. Have some liquid carbs before training: Many experts recommend maltodextrin. However, dextrose, also called glucose, is better because it won’t clump up and your body absorbs it much better. So have about twenty to thirty grams before beginning exercise.

2. Deplete your glycogen stores while training: The best way to make your muscles absorb more carbohydrates is by depleting their glycogen stores when you are exercising. This in turn will get your cells to absorb more.

3. Have some caffeine before beginning to exercise: Caffeine will make it easier for you to go the distance and push your body to where it needs to go. And you have to push yourself here or your carbohydrate stores will not deplete.

4. Have a liquid shake: Having a liquid shake after your workout is a great way to enhance absorption here. You see, liquid nutrition will get carbs to your muscles very quickly which is necessary so that you can exercise at the highest levels possible.

5. Have a solid meal shortly after your liquid meal: This will help get a more controlled amount of nutrients into your muscles once your body has digested the liquid meal, and this happens quickly. So don’t let more than thirty minutes go by.

6. Make sure all your other meals are balanced: This will ensure that you don’t overload your body with too many nutrients at once. You see, a couple hours after your workout, your body no longer has the ability to absorb super high amounts of nutrients.

Getting more carbohydrates into your muscles after training is a great way to accelerate your progress and caloric burn!
